We are seeking funds to create a public sculpture, inspired by a beloved member of the Midland, Michigan community, and also in honor of people like her who inspire creativity in their communities everywhere.  

While some are born with an innate love of the arts, others are inspired by someone special—a teacher, a mentor, a volunteer, in all cases a passionate and caring person who has taken the time and energy to lead us into our hearts and imagination. 

Jan List, who died recently, realized her artistic calling after retiring from Community Mental Health Services.  She worked with the mentally ill, she worked with fragile juveniles, and she worked with friends and community members all to open them to the power of the art. 

Our proposal is to create a public sculpture at the Creative 360 in Midland, Michigan that will honor Jan and others like her who open the path of creativity for those around them.  

Jan List was an individual who was a leader and inspiration to people who sought to express themselves and their lives through art. As we, Jan’s family and friends, pursue this endeavor, we realize this sculpture has a broader meaning than the story of one life. It will honor of all of those whose path it is to inspire. It is fitting that in Jan’s death, as in her life, she continues to awaken the best in each of us. 

Fine Artist Todd Burroughs has conceived a sculpture that will consist of three pillars, covered in mosaic tile, a favorite medium of Jan’s. The columns represent legacy, creativity, and family/community. The piece will be titled Yesterday, Today, and Always.  While it will it will be created in Jan’s memory, it will be dedicated to all those whose passion it is to create, who show others the abundance of the artistic path, and share a special joie de vivre with all they meet.
